Simple Cleaning Techniques
A few easy cleaning methods can maintain a stainless steel table looking beautiful and practical. Initially, a mix of cozy water and light dish soap works for regular cleaning. A soft towel or sponge can gently eliminate food fragments and stains without scraping the surface. For tougher places, a sodium bicarbonate paste can be applied; it serves as a mild abrasive that does not harm the stainless-steel. Washing the table with clean water afterward is necessary to protect against soap deposit. Ultimately, drying out the surface with a microfiber cloth aids stay clear of water areas and streaks. Frequently cleaning down the table after use ensures that it remains in outstanding problem and without build-up.
Regular Maintenance Tips
To ensure the durability and look of a stainless steel table, routine upkeep is important. Initially, it is recommended to clean up the surface with a light detergent and cozy water, making use of a soft towel to avoid scrapes. For tougher stains, a non-abrasive cleaner can be used. It is vital to dry out the table completely after cleansing to avoid water places. Additionally, applying a food-safe stainless-steel polish can assist maintain its luster and shield against finger prints. Frequently inspecting for any type of indicators of rust or scratches is very important; dealing with these issues immediately can stop more damage. Finally, avoiding abrasive materials or extreme chemicals will certainly aid preserve the table's surface and general honesty.

Selecting the Right Stainless-steel Table for Your Needs
When choosing a stainless-steel table, it is essential to take into consideration specific demands and preferences along with the safety benefits that the material supplies. First of all, the table's dimension should align with the kitchen's format, permitting for optimal space usage. In addition, individuals must review the table's elevation to guarantee convenience during cooking or cooking tasks
In addition, the table's layout and functions, such as cabinets or shelves, can enhance performance. A model with wheels might use wheelchair, while a stationary variation gives security. The density of the stainless steel likewise plays a duty in durability; a thicker gauge is typically much more resistant to tear and put on.
Considering the coating is crucial, as combed or polished surface areas may affect upkeep regimens. Are There Different Qualities of Stainless-steel for Cooking Area Tables?
Yes, there are different qualities of stainless-steel for kitchen area tables, primarily 304 and 316. These qualities differ in deterioration resistance, sturdiness, and viability for various atmospheres, impacting their efficiency in cooking applications.

What Is the Weight Capacity of a Stainless Steel Table?
The weight capacity of a stainless steel table typically ranges from 500 to 1,500 pounds, depending upon the scale of the steel and building and construction high quality. More powerful tables appropriate for durable commercial use.
